Survey: More than Half of U.K., France and Germany Adults Are Gamers
0 CommentsPosted by AndyW on August 8, 2011 under Industry
The National Gamers Surveys, conducted by New Zoo this year, reveals that more than a half of U.K, France and German adults are gamers, with the highest ratio of gamers in Europe being in the UK. Overall, the United Kingdom has the highest ratio of gamers, with 68% of men and 59% of women playing games. In Germany, 63% of men and 54% of women play games. Nintendo DS is Best Selling Handheld Ever… New Records In Sight
0 CommentsPosted by Lee on May 9, 2010 under DS
Since the initial launch of the Nintendo DS back in 2004, it was always expected to sell well, despite the criticism on the radical new design. However, what nobody ever expected was it to become the best handheld console of all time selling over 129 million units to date, well ahead of it's predecessor in both company and crown holder, the Game Boy at 118 million.
